Register Ready is a program in New Jersey (NJ) that allows NJ residents with disabilities to preregister so that emergency responders can better plan to serve them in the event of a disaster or an emergency. The registry is free, voluntary and confidential and the State pays for the service. This program is primarily for those who would have trouble evacuating due to physical or cognitive disability, language barrier or the lack of transportation. Registration may be done online at www.registerready.nj.govLinks to an external site. or by dialing 211 twenty fours a day and seven days a week. This advertisement enables residents with special needs to plan ahead for assistance in the event of a disaster.
The home health is a setting that is significantly impacted by the register ready program, especially since it is primarily concerned with persons who most certainly may need assistance during a disaster. Physically disabled persons obviously need assistance during such time, and “nurses, as team members can cooperate with health and social representatives, government bodies, community groups, and volunteer agencies in disaster planning and preparedness programs (e. g. drills)” (Nies, M. A., & McEwen, M., p. 590, 2019,).

A major stakeholder in an event of a disaster may be a local healthcare facility or a hospital’s emergency department, especially in the event of a biological or chemical terrorist attack since they may be the first to easily suspect same as there may be an uptake in the number of patients presenting with symptoms. Also, in the event of a natural disaster, as was the case with hurricane sandy in 2012 when there were massive power outages, some hospitals preemptively cut back on nonessential services to plan for a patient surge (Jeffrey Young, 2012).
